Analysis

The most recent figure for infant mortality rate in Viet Nam is 12.01, measured in 2024. That is the lowest value across all 25 years on record.

That represents a change of down 3.4% on the previous year and down 23.6% over ten years.

Over the whole period, infant mortality rate in Viet Nam peaked at 22.12 in 2000 and was at its lowest, 12.01, in 2024.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 25 years of available data.

Infant mortality rate in Viet Nam, year by year

Annual values for Infant mortality rate (deaths per 1,000 live births) in Viet Nam, 2000 to 2024.
Year Value Change
2000 22.12
2001 21.17 -4.3%
2002 20.34 -3.9%
2003 19.61 -3.6%
2004 18.98 -3.2%
2005 18.45 -2.8%
2006 17.99 -2.5%
2007 17.6 -2.1%
2008 17.25 -2.0%
2009 16.95 -1.7%
2010 16.68 -1.6%
2011 16.44 -1.5%
2012 16.21 -1.4%
2013 15.97 -1.5%
2014 15.72 -1.6%
2015 15.46 -1.7%
2016 15.18 -1.8%
2017 14.85 -2.1%
2018 14.51 -2.3%
2019 14.14 -2.5%
2020 13.73 -2.9%
2021 13.3 -3.1%
2022 12.86 -3.3%
2023 12.43 -3.4%
2024 12.01 -3.4%
